Chinas Peoples Liberation Army (PLA) plans to end all commercial activities such as livestock production, house renting and medical services in three years, as part of the on-going military reform. Governments in provincial-level regions, including Beijing, Tianjin, Shanghai, Chongqing and Guangdong, have set up interdepartmental teams to work with military authorities to push forward the efforts, Xinhua News Agency reports, adding that the Supreme People's Court has also established a panel to help the military deal with related legal and judiciary affairs

The UK Royal Navy has awarded a contract to Lockheed Martin to manufacture new ‘Crowsnest intelligence, surveillance and tracking system for its new Queen Elizabeth class aircraft carriers. The system will act as the eyes and ears for the Royal Navys ships, providing long range air, maritime and land detection and tracking capability, the MoD said in a statement Monday

Doss Aviation has won a $290 million contract from US Air Force for initial flight training. The contractor will provide ground training and flying training for pilots, combat systems officers (CSO), remotely piloted aircraft (RPA) pilots and international military students in preparation for specialized undergraduate pilot training, undergraduate CSO training, and undergraduate RPA training
